Berta
Berta is the winner of the Cleaning contest 2002! It is the prove that the simplest solutions are often the best. It has beaten its competitors with 2D range finders, cameras and a lot of processing power simply because it worked the way it was supposed to :-) using only a front bumper and a microcontroller.
The boggie is made of aluminum U-shaped profiles, powered by two DC motors (1.5Amp/12VDC, 5500rpm with 20:1 gearbox). The brain of the robot is 16bit Hitachi microcotroller (14.745 MHz clock, 4kB RAM, 128kB ROM (flash)). The only sensor that this robot utilizes is its front bumper.The cleaning method is based on a random walk algorithm.
